Differential diagnosis -


1. Tension headache (G44.209): Tension headaches are


often described as dull pain on the back of the head or in


forehead. They are also called stress headaches and they


are often the result to high level of stress (Donaldson,


2016).


2. Brain tumor (C71.9): While many cases are


asymptomatic, a new onset of headache can warrant


further testing to rule out this diagnosis. According to


Prosad Paul, Perrow & Webster (2014), patients with


brain tumors can have persistent headaches, problems


with coordination, dizziness, fatigue or weakness. This


patient does not present other symptoms; however, this


differential diagnosis is a must no miss and therefore is


included for this patient.


3. Herniated cervical disk (M50.10): Although not very


common, serious cervical pathologies such as herniated


disk can cause headaches (Donaldson, 2016).
